so, the interview went ok today...the consular officer said overall my case is pretty good...except for something he had a problem with(uh oh). The interview was maybe 10 mins or less...of them 5 minutes were spent trying to figure out why my old passport did not have a stamp that I came into the country after leaving the states in 08/08. He kept flipping through the pages back and forth seeming unpleased but not letting me know what he was looking for for the first 3 minutes, and I'm thinkin to myself what the hell is the problem...well when I came in, I used a hand print card we have here which then you don't have to wait in line and use a passport, who would have thought he'd want to see that stamp(what does he think I did, swim all the way from the states to Israel? lol)

 

So he gave me back my originals which is a good sign, but told me I needed to provide a document from the ministry of interior with my exits and returns to see I actually returned to Israel on that date. Now I have to wait for them to process that stupid paper, but hopefully soon I can finally hand in my passport.

 

So, if anyone else ever got in using a hand print and not a passport, get your paper from the appropriate ministry ahead of time!(if you wrote dates in which you've been in the states before on the forms)

Yes, now you have to send the originals/certified copies. They'll then get sent to the embassy after your interview is scheduled along with the other forms and documents. At the interview, they'll return them to you, as long as you provided copies for them to keep for their own records


Sending originals of what went to USCIS, into NVC, is not needed.
Petitioner's documents sent in to USCIS with I-130 submittal - photocopies were sufficient, but IV unit wants to see originals on interview day - no need to send in Petitioner's Documents at the NVC stage.

You only need your sponsor's spouse to fill out an I-864a if the spouse's money will be used as well. Sounds like, in your case, it wont be used so only have your sponsor fill out an I-864. I asked this very question to NVC.

As far as forms from the IRS, your best bet is to call the IRS and order your tax transcripts. You can go as far back as 10 years, I believe, and they are free and show up at your mailbox in less than 10 days. These TRANSCRIPTS are all you need. If you don't send in TRANSCRIPTS then you have to send it allllllllllll that other stuff that Saylin posted above.

Even though the last month updated is August(so we don't know yet what it's like after they get the Sept-Oct filers volume), but just to get a general idea about field offices...when you go to National Processing Volumes and Trends(on the case status page) you can pick a field office, and it shows you the cases pending and the completions. If you do an average of the completions say in last few months, you could sort of guess how long it would take to do your case. For example, my wife is a Wisconsinite(although right now we're both living abroad - but no one knows if it gets sent to the field office in the place of residency even if you currently do not reside there or where else it goes), so in the Milwaukee Field Office it shows currently 325 cases pending. Completions average like around say 80....that means about 4 months. Again, it's very vague, but it's at least something.
